What companies run services between Ternopil, Ukraine and Vienna, Austria?

You can take a train from Ternopil to Wien Hbf via Przemysl Glowny and Krakow Glowny in around 12h 21m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Ternopil to Vienna, Central Station Südtiroler Platz via Lviv Striyskyi Bus Station in around 17h 35m.
